June 21, 20197 yr Hi all So the normal Gel and lead acids are all rated Amp / Hour so easy to work our how long they will last if you pull say 500watt at any time. but with the Pylontech's. They work tad different. with say 2 x US2000's which are 2400Kw each, how do I do this math ? Friday moment, my brain not working... G
June 21, 20197 yr Author thinking answering my own question... The US2000 = 2.4KWh, 2 = 4,8 @ 80% = 3,8 500watt load = 0,5KWh 3,8 / 0,5 = 7.6 hours. G
June 21, 20197 yr 53 minutes ago, georgelza said: The US2000 = 2.4KWh, 2 = 4,8 @ 80% = 3,8 500watt load = 0,5KWh 3,8 / 0,5 = 6.7 hours. Nothing wrong with that. (6.7 Changed to 7.6)
June 22, 20197 yr 18 hours ago, georgelza said: The US2000 = 2.4KWh, 2 = 4,8 @ 80% = 3,8 500watt load = 0,5KWh Just get the units right... 500W times one hour is 500Wh, as you said. Battery is 2400Wh, but you usually want to cycle it to only 80%, so 2000Wh. 2000Wh/500W = 4 hours. If the inverter is only 90% efficient, then more like 3.5 hours. So my pessimistic math works out almost half of yours.... sorry 🙂 Edited June 22, 20197 yr by plonkster
June 22, 20197 yr Author 4 minutes ago, plonkster said: Just get the units right... 500W times one hour is 500Wh, as you said. Battery is 2400Wh, but you usually want to cycle it to only 80%, so 2000Wh. 2000Wh/500W = 4 hours. If the inverter is only 90% efficient, then more like 3.5 hours. So my pessimistic math works out almost half of yours.... sorry 🙂 ... not exactly, as I gave 2 x US2000's... each 2400Wh aka 2.4 KWh G
June 22, 20197 yr Just now, georgelza said: ... not exactly, as I gave 2 x US2000's... each 2400Wh aka 2.4 KWh Aaaah! Well then yes, we both get around 7 hours 🙂 With lead acid you would also have to take into account the peukert factor. Ain't LFP grand!
